Prescott, Arizona is a charming and picturesque city located in the heart of the state. Known for its mild climate, natural beauty, and welcoming community, it's no wonder that many people choose to make Prescott their home. The reasons to live here are plentiful but let's explore some of the top reasons why living in Prescott, Arizona is great.

  1. The Weather
    One of the main reasons people flock to Prescott is the weather. The city enjoys an average of 300 days of sunshine per year, making it an ideal place to live for those who love the outdoors. The summers are warm, but not oppressively hot, and the winters are mild with occasional snowfall. With its mild climate, Prescott is the perfect place to enjoy a variety of outdoor activities year-round, including hiking, biking, golfing, and fishing.

  2. Natural Beauty
    Prescott is located in the Bradshaw Mountains, surrounded by the Prescott National Forest, and is home to many lakes, parks, and hiking trails. Residents have access to some of the most beautiful natural landscapes in the country, including Granite Mountain, Thumb Butte, and Watson Lake. The city is also home to the Granite Dells, a unique geological formation that attracts visitors from around the world.

  3. Small-Town Feel
    Despite being one of the largest cities in Arizona, Prescott has a small-town feel. The downtown area is filled with locally owned shops, restaurants, and businesses, and the community is tight-knit and friendly. Residents of Prescott take pride in their city and are actively involved in making it a great place to live.

  4. Cultural Attractions
    Prescott is home to many cultural attractions, including museums, galleries, and theaters. The Sharlot Hall Museum, for example, provides visitors with a glimpse into the city's rich history, while the Prescott Center for the Arts hosts a variety of performances throughout the year. The city is also home to the annual Prescott Frontier Days Rodeo, which draws thousands of visitors each year.

  5. Affordable Living
    Compared to other cities in Arizona, Prescott offers a relatively affordable cost of living. Housing prices are reasonable, and there are many affordable rental options available. Additionally, the city has a low crime rate and is considered one of the safest cities in the state.
